The Alpina B5 is a remarkable blend of luxury, performance, and practicality, making it a standout in the world of high-performance station wagons. Produced between 2005 and 2007, this German-engineered vehicle is a testament to Alpina's commitment to excellence. With its 4.4-liter turbocharged V8 engine, the B5 delivers an impressive 500 horsepower, ensuring a thrilling driving experience. Its station wagon body type offers ample space, making it a perfect choice for those who refuse to compromise between performance and practicality.
The Alpina B5 is powered by a 4.4-liter V8 petrol engine with turbocharging, producing 500 horsepower and 700 Nm of torque. This allows the car to accelerate from 0 to 100 km/h in just 4.8 seconds, reaching a top speed of 310 km/h. The engine features direct injection into the combustion chamber, ensuring efficient fuel delivery and optimal performance. The car's rear-wheel-drive system and 6-speed automatic transmission provide a smooth and responsive driving experience, making it a joy to drive on both city streets and highways.
Despite its high-performance capabilities, the Alpina B5 manages to maintain reasonable fuel efficiency. The car's fuel consumption is rated at 18.7 l/100 km in the city, 8.8 l/100 km on the highway, and 12.4 l/100 km combined. It runs on Super (95) fuel and meets the Euro 4 ecological class standards, making it a relatively environmentally friendly option for a high-performance vehicle.
The Alpina B5 boasts a sleek and aerodynamic design, with dimensions of 4840 mm in length, 1845 mm in width, and 1465 mm in height. The car's wheelbase is 2888 mm, providing a stable and comfortable ride. The front and rear track widths are 1565 mm and 1575 mm, respectively, contributing to the car's excellent handling. The B5 rides on 19-inch wheels, with tire sizes of 245/40 R19 at the front and 275/35 R19 at the rear, ensuring optimal grip and performance.
The Alpina B5 offers a spacious and luxurious interior, with seating for five and ample legroom. The car's trunk volume ranges from 520 liters, making it highly practical for everyday use. The B5's curb weight is 1810 kg, with a gross weight of 2350 kg, ensuring a solid and stable ride. The car's fuel tank capacity is 70 liters, providing a decent range between refuels.
The Alpina B5 is equipped with an independent spring suspension system at both the front and rear, ensuring a smooth and comfortable ride. The car's ventilated disc brakes provide excellent stopping power, enhancing safety and control. The combination of advanced suspension and braking systems makes the B5 a highly capable and reliable vehicle, whether you're navigating city streets or cruising on the highway.
